Sunday, May 30, 2010. Child Abuse is Child Abuse! Is a must see for anyone interested in learning more about the physical and emotional abuse our children have suffered in schools. Children have been seriously injured - some have even died during restraints performed by school personnel, their deaths ruled by coroners as homicides - yet all-too-often no charges are filed nor is any disciplinary action taken against those who have caused those injuries or deaths. Thursday, July 29, 2010. EYE ON THE PRIZE: KEEPING ALL STUDENTS SAFE. Why do we need this bill? Restraints that Interfere with Breathing: Prohibits. Restraint/Seclusion in IEP: Prohibits as a "planned intervention.". Monitoring children in seclusion/restraints: Requires face-to-face monitoring unless unsafe for staff and then direct, continuous visual monitoring required. Questions and Answers on Serving Children with Disabilities Eligible for Transportation, 53 IDELR 268 (OSERS 2009): The U.S. Dept. of Education’s Office of Special Education and Rehabilitative Services (OSERS) issued one of a series of question and answer documents to address issues raised by requests for clarification.
